Regulation and professional standards underpin our economy, our environment and our communities. As the world experiences unprecedented change, the need for effective and proportionate regulation, enabling our professions and industries to operate to the highest standards and that consumers, patients and the public are protected critical to shape a better society.

GatenbySanderson works with a range of regulator, professional membership and ombudsman organisations across the UK, supporting senior board and executive appointments. Our work includes advising on single, business critical appointments, providing support to organisations undergoing transformational change, with the appointment of entire teams and boards and helping to shape the governance and executive structure of new regulators. Our unique multiple Panel/Committee and Adviser service is hugely effective in bringing diversity and outstanding appointments to the professional and systems regulator communities.

We bring a deep understanding of the challenges faced by organisations operating in modern and dynamic regulatory environments. We support candidates as they move between sectors and we are recognised for our ability to attract diverse talent to some of the most specialist and heavily scrutinised roles in the UK.
